Hyderabad: Land in Hyderabad city has once again fetched a new record price of Rs. 237 crores/acre in Rayadurgam. TGIIC has set a new record by selling an acre of land for Rs. 237 crore/acre in the auction. 6 acres of 29 pits were auctioned in Survey No. 83/1 in Pan Makta, Rayadurgam.
TGIIC land auction received an unexpected response. The land was acquired by Gaura Ventures in this auction. It is known that the price per acre in the same area was Rs. 177 crore last year in October. That day, Rs. 1,357.59 crore was received for 7 acres.
There is good demand for the lands auctioned by TGIIC. A notification has been received for the auction of a total of 11.38 acres of land, including 6.29 acres in Plot 1A and 1F in Survey No. 83/1 and 5.09 acres in Plot No. P4. The price per acre has been confirmed at Rs. 139 crore. TGIIC is estimating that this auction will generate revenue of over Rs. 2,000 crore. The online auction for the lands in Plot No. P4 will be held on June 1st.
